Who funds Beyond Business

EIN 99-4514279 · Whitehouse, TX · NTEE X20

Beyond Business of Whitehouse, TX (EIN 99-4514279) was named as a grant recipient by 4 funders in 4 grants paid totaling $48,100 in tax years 2024–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
